Description Antonin 2015-11-11 09:19:15 UTC
Description of problem:
Ctrl-x on protected file invokes search function (opens search bar)

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
Fedora Workstation 23 + Files ver. 3.18.1

How reproducible:

Steps to Reproduce:
1. login as non-root user
2. in Files click on protected file - f.e. /bin/sh
3. type ctrl-x

Actual results:
it is invoked search function/bar 

Expected results:
no response

Comment 1 Antonin 2016-06-29 08:07:08 UTC
In actual version of Files (nautilus) in Fedora 24 the bug is not present any more.
